What exactly is a Best Man Speech? Definition
Let's start be considering exactly what is a Best Man Speech. Definition: A Best Man Speech is written to follow the Best Man speech to provide a humorous touch to the wedding festivities. The Best Man is often the brother or best friend of the bridegroom who would probably know many interesting and amusing stories from their younger years. Weddings are quite formal occasions but the Best Man speech should be fun and informal. The Main Elements to Writing a Best Man Speech
The main elements to writing a successful and effective Best Man Speech are to convey a sense fun, past memories and best wishes to the happy couple :

  • Brevity - Less than 5 minutes. Don't bore the Wedding guests and remember the quotes by Lord Reading "Always be shorter than anybody dared to hope!" and Franklin D. Roosevelt "Be sincere; be brief; be seated."
  • Memories and Anecdotes - Funny personal stories to make everyone smile - remember to make them appropriate to the occasion and the type of wedding guests
  • The Toast - An expression of gratitude to the maid of honor, the bridesmaids and the parents together with good wishes to the bride and groom

The Structure and Outline of a Best Man Speech
What is a good structure, outline or good guidelines to writing a Best Man Speech?

  • Your Opener - the opening, ice-breaker or attention grabber
  • Introduction - Tell them how long you have known the groom
  • The Anecdotes - Amusing stories and memories of your adventures together
  • Humor - Jokes are an essential part of the Best Man speech
  • Conclusion - Try to end with a memorable punch line, positive statement or funny quote
  • The Toast - Wedding etiquette requires that the Best Man:
    1. Toast to the bride and groom
    2. Toast the Maid of Honor bridesmaids
    3. Toast to parents.
